Improved “Solar Thermochemical” process captures 40% of the sun’s heat to produce Green Hydrogen

The U.S. Department of Energy has set a goal to make green hydrogen domestically at $1 per kilogram by 2030. Current costs range from $3 to $8 and none of it is being done at scale. Getting the cost of green hydrogen down is a serious concern for policymakers and industry alike. Most efforts are …

Innergex buys remaining stake in 34 MW concentrated solar power plant in Chile

Denmark’s Investment Fund for Developing Countries (IFU) announced on Friday that it has sold the 45% stake it held in the 34-MW Pampa Elvira Solar thermal plant in Chile to Canada’s Innergex Renewable Energy. Innergex, which already owned 55% interest in the plant, finalised the acquisition for USD 5.5 million (EUR 5.03m), becoming the sole …
